Job Description
About the Role & The MissionJoin the Technology Services Division of a major government agency (Confidential Client) responsible for maintaining and securing the state's critical communications infrastructure. This role involves working within a large state agency to deploy, maintain, and secure a communications network for over 60 agency sites, as well as managing the secure communications tunnels between the State Data Center and 46 independent county governments.We are seeking a proactive and technically proficient Network Administrator - Consultant to play a key role in the agency's data and application migration to its Azure Cloud tenant. This position requires a self-starter who can work effectively with various cross-functional teams (Security, Network Services, End User Support).Key Responsibilities (Daily Duties)Cloud & Virtualization: Support the migration of data and application services to the Agency's Microsoft Azure cloud tenant and assist in the administration of the virtual environment.Active Directory & Security: Administer and maintain Microsoft Active Directory and manage user/group security policies (GPO) to ensure secure network access and authentication.Infrastructure Support: Deploy, maintain, and secure the communications network infrastructure for all agency sites and county government tunnels.System Maintenance: Perform system upgrades, patching, security enhancements, and disaster recovery testing.Monitoring & Troubleshooting: Utilize tools like Solarwinds for system data collection and troubleshooting, and provide technical guidance to cross-functional teams.Off-Hours Work: Must be willing to work off-hours and weekends for scheduled maintenance and support.Required Core Technical SkillsCloud & Virtualization: 2-4 years of experience with Azure Cloud and Virtualization; Microsoft 365, Office 365.Directory Services: 2-4 years of experience with MS Active Directory (User and group management, authentication, and security policies like GPO).Scripting: 2-4 years of experience in PowerShell.Mail/Security: 3+ years of experience with Proofpoint or similar email security solutions.Networking: Datacenter and network infrastructure experience, including managing communication tunnels and secure access.Preferred SkillsFamiliarity with open-source frameworks such as ASP.Net.Familiarity with scripting/database languages such as JavaScript, HTML5, and SQL Server.Soft SkillsAbility to communicate effectively (oral and written) with technical, non-technical staff, and customers/stakeholders.Clear documentation and reporting skills.Experience working with cross-functional teams (Security, Network Services, End User Support).
